Audi India has officially teased the launch of a new product scheduled for August 25, generating significant interest among luxury vehicle enthusiasts and prospective buyers. Although the company has not revealed the identity of the upcoming model, industry expectations strongly suggest that it could be the next generation Audi Q3, one of the brand's most successful compact luxury sport utility vehicles.
The teaser announcement follows multiple sightings of the third generation Audi Q3 undergoing road testing in India. Test vehicles have been observed wearing camouflage, indicating that final validation and homologation activities are nearing completion ahead of a possible market introduction.
If the upcoming launch is indeed the next generation Q3, the luxury SUV is expected to receive substantial updates in design, technology, comfort, and safety while continuing Audi's premium positioning in the compact luxury SUV segment.
The exterior of the new Q3 is expected to adopt Audi's latest global design language. Industry reports indicate that the SUV could feature a redesigned front grille, slimmer LED headlamps, updated daytime running lights, newly styled alloy wheels, revised bumpers, and sharper body lines to provide a more contemporary appearance. The rear section is also expected to receive redesigned LED tail lamps and a refreshed tailgate design.
Inside the cabin, the next generation Q3 is likely to offer a significantly more advanced interior than the outgoing model. Buyers can expect a larger digital instrument cluster, an upgraded touchscreen infotainment system, wireless smartphone connectivity, voice command functionality, connected car technology, premium upholstery, ambient lighting, and enhanced cabin materials.
Audi is also expected to equip the SUV with several advanced safety features. Depending on the India specification, these may include multiple airbags, electronic stability control, adaptive cruise control, lane departure warning, parking assistance systems, a 360 degree camera, tyre pressure monitoring, and other driver assistance technologies.
Although Audi has not officially confirmed the engine specifications for the Indian market, the new Q3 is expected to continue with a turbocharged petrol engine paired with an automatic transmission. Select variants may also feature Audi's renowned quattro all wheel drive system, offering improved traction and driving stability under varying road conditions.

Audi has not yet announced official pricing, detailed specifications, variant information, or booking schedules for the upcoming model. These details are expected to be revealed during the official launch event on August 25.
